Management Meeting Minutes — Brindlewood Retail Group

Attendees: T. Varrow, L. Quist, M. Ondale

Quick recap from Tuesday: the Harlow Cross lease comes up in March, and the landlord's opening position is a 14% uplift. Leo pushed back hard and we think 6–8% is realistic given footfall dips. Marta will pull comparable rents from the Westgate corridor by Friday. Branch managers, please hold off on any fit-out spending until terms are settled. The negotiating stance we've agreed is summarised below.

management briefing: Only 7 of the 120 pilot accounts renewed Ralael, so a churn review is set for January 1.

## Deployment

Signalcull, the on-call alert deduplicator, deploys as a single container behind the internal mesh. It requires read access to the alert ingest queue and write access to the suppression store; no other privileges. Secrets are injected at start via the platform vault — nothing is baked into the image. Network egress is restricted to the notification relay. Review note: the dedup window and hash salt rotation interval are security-relevant and must not be widened without sign-off. The shipped defaults are as follows.

service settings:
BRIIX_PIN=8582
BRIIX_TENANT=raleth
BRIIX_METRICS_HOST=metrics.briix.urlaqstack.example
BRIIX_SEAL=seal_c11ef522
BRIIX_STANDBY_TEAM=ulaok

Handover — Liftline Dispatch Simulator

Taking over from me this week: the simulator is stable, but the morning-peak scenario occasionally deadlocks when car count is set above twelve; restarting the scheduler process clears it. The load generator runs on the same host, so watch memory if you bump passenger volume. Scenario results land in the usual shared bucket and the nightly comparison job picks them up at 02:00. Everything the scheduler reads at startup comes from the block of values below.

config for yahof-tajop:
zorath:
  pin: 7493
  metrics_host: metrics.zorath.tolvaqsys.internal
  tenant: praiel
  seal: seal_fd9cd4f1